Ruby将页面机械化为字符串

Ruby将页面机械化为字符串,ruby,string,mechanize-ruby,Ruby,String,Mechanize Ruby,我捕获了一个机械化页面。如何将该项放入字符串中?Pretty Print用于输出该对象,但我想将其转换为字符串以供进一步说明。我似乎找不到任何方法 谢谢你的建议 Cheers无需将页面内容保存为字符串,但这是可行的: require 'mechanize' agent = Mechanize.new page = agent.get("http://www.google.com") s = page.content @就像我说的,这是一个机械化页面。那是一个物体。我可以很好地打印那个对象,然后

我捕获了一个机械化页面。如何将该项放入字符串中?Pretty Print用于输出该对象,但我想将其转换为字符串以供进一步说明。我似乎找不到任何方法

谢谢你的建议


Cheers

无需将页面内容保存为字符串,但这是可行的:

require 'mechanize'
agent = Mechanize.new
page = agent.get("http://www.google.com")
s = page.content

@就像我说的,这是一个机械化页面。那是一个物体。我可以很好地打印那个对象,然后输出。它的object.class是一个Mechanize::页面。我希望将该输出转换为字符串,以便在其他地方使用。但该类无法将该输出强制转换为字符串。他的评论是如何消失的。